Christmas sales double for ASOS

Fashion-hungry youngsters were today hailed as the secret to success by UK retailer ASOS, which saw its sales more than double over the Christmas period.

The internet retailer said website visitors, sales and average basket value were all at record levels during the festive season.

Sales were up 118% year-on-year for the nine weeks to January 16 and the firm said it now had 1.2 million active customers, an increase of 112%.

Chief executive Nick Robertson said young consumers and internet shopping both demonstrated a resilience to the downturn in spending.

He said the firm boosted Christmas sales by running product promotions and a number of free delivery weekends and while this had an impact on margins, he said it would not affect the firm’s predictions for profits before tax.

These were likely to be in line with expectations for the year to March 31. ASOS said sales for the 42 weeks to January 16 were up 108%.
